Differentiability

Single-variable calculus from first principles

A function is differentiable at a point if it has a single, well-defined slope there: one tangent line, no ambiguity. Most smooth curves are differentiable everywhere. But some functions, while perfectly continuous, have a spot where the slope simply can't be pinned down. Understanding where derivatives fail is as important as computing them.
